The artistic direction is wide of the mark on this one, I think, for several reasons. The first of them being that gold is a very soft and malleable material, bright and gaudy, when I think Neltharian is best encapsulated by metals and stone such as obsidian, pig iron, brimstone. I think he should look strong, stern and dependable, but with a more noble brow than the Cataclysm Deathwing. And the widow peak has always been a defining characteristic of Neltharian/Deathwing for me. Slicked back hair. And the boots? I think they look too "Jester like" with the pointed toes. I think rounded, heavy boots, (similar to the iron horde) would serve better in this case, especially with iron studs. They're something a flippant, dandy-like character such as Wrathion might wear, but not his regal father, I think. For a color scheme, I'd suggest a mix of Blackrock/Obsidian, Ash grey, with a touch of Scarlet, perhaps say on the cloth garments he wears. (cloak and belt for example.) And maybe a plate over his gauntlets. Again, with rounded studs.In closing, he needs to look more like the embodiment of terrestrial things, rather than gaudy. At the least, his bare chest should show. I think Denathrius was artistically closer to how I envision Neltharian than this model, even before the fall. Almost a count Dracula-like personage.
